An adaptive form of the traditional game of curling, wheelchair curling is played with the same equipment and rules of the game. One of the few sports that truly allows wheelchair athletes to play alongside able-bodied players, curling is a fantastic sport for bringing members of the community together.
Wheelchair bound curlers deliver their stones from a stationary wheelchair, and rocks can be delivered by hand while leaning over the side of the wheelchair, or pushed with a delivery stick.
